Learn about CVE-2019-20367, a vulnerability in libbsd before version 0.10.0 leading to an out-of-bounds read issue. Find out the impact, affected systems, exploitation mechanism, and mitigation steps.
In versions of libbsd prior to 0.10.0, a vulnerability exists in the nlist.c file, leading to an out-of-bounds read during symbol name comparison with the string table (strtab).
Understanding CVE-2019-20367
This CVE involves a bug in libbsd that can result in an out-of-bounds read vulnerability.
What is CVE-2019-20367?
The vulnerability in libbsd before version 0.10.0 allows for an out-of-bounds read when comparing a symbol name with entries in the string table.
The Impact of CVE-2019-20367
The vulnerability could potentially be exploited by an attacker to read sensitive information from the system's memory, leading to a security breach.
Technical Details of CVE-2019-20367
This section provides more in-depth technical details about the CVE.
Vulnerability Description
The issue occurs in the nlist.c file of libbsd, where an out-of-bounds read takes place during symbol name comparison with the string table.
Affected Systems and Versions
Exploitation Mechanism
The vulnerability can be exploited by malicious actors to read beyond the allocated memory space, potentially accessing sensitive data.
Mitigation and Prevention
To address CVE-2019-20367, follow these mitigation strategies:
Immediate Steps to Take
Long-Term Security Practices
Patching and Updates